Actinocarp

/ækˈtɪnəkɑrp/ noun

A type of fruit or seed structure that has a radial or ray-like arrangement, particularly in certain plants.

From Greek aktis (ray) plus karpos (fruit), literally meaning 'ray fruit,' describing fruits with radiating segments or structures.
